Interview

What was your first job as a journalist?

Freelance travel writer, 1974

Have you ever used a typewriter?

Yes. Portable, stationary manual and electric.

Who's your favorite fictional journalist?

John Grisham

What does it mean to be a journalist?

To present information in a readable manner, and in a way that makes clear distinction between fact and opinion.

What tools and software do you use to do your job?

Google Docs, Bing search

What's your favorite social network?

Instagram

Who do you wish followed you?

International PR firms with upscale clients worldwide

Why did you become a journalist?

Because writing is what I do best, and I enjoy seeing my byline.

Did you work for your high school newspaper? If so, what did you do there?

Literary editor of my yearbook.

What story are you most proud of writing or working on?

Covering the Michelin reveal in Istanbul, as an invitee of the awards ceremony. The article may be found in my portfolio here.

What advice can you offer to aspiring journalists?

Write first, submit afterwards. Be patient: it takes time to build a career.

What's your favorite drink?

Cocktails made with vodka or tequila

When you're not at a computer, where are you most likely to be?

In front of the TV, watching a good movie or brilliant series.

Aside from your own, what's your favorite publication to read?

Perceptive Travel

What's the most common misperception about your beat?

That I charge for what I do (although I do accept assignments that include comps)
